### 3.2.0 — Setting renamed

Heads up, support folks: for the Tallboy billing worker, BLUEGREEN_SWAP_KEY is now CUTOVER_TOKEN. Old name still works until 3.4 but logs a warning customers will ask about. When helping someone migrate, have them open the worker's .env, delete the old line, and keep everything else untouched. The new token goes in right after this sentence.

vault entry, fadup-tagag: RELAY_SECRET8=2fd92179

Subject: New owner — FareForge rules engine

Plugin authors: ownership of the FareForge shipping-fee rules engine has changed. Submit new rule plugins and API questions through the standard portal as before; review turnaround stays at five business days. Breaking-change notices will come from the new owner directly. Effective immediately, FareForge responsibility sits with:

signatory, yahog-badug: Quenix Ulaael

# Flaglight Rollouts — Approvals

Quick version for on-call: any rollout touching more than 5% of traffic needs an approval in Flaglight before the ramp continues. Kill switches don't need approval — just flip them and note it in the incident channel. Scheduled ramps pause automatically if error budget burns hot. If you're stuck at 2 a.m. with a pending approval, there's one person authorized to override, and that's the approver below.

account owner for tagep-bafof: Norael Gilax Juleth

Welcome to the Cobaltine admin dashboard team. Dark mode is token-driven: never hardcode hex values, always use the semantic palette in the theme package. Components must pass both contrast checks in CI. Toggle state lives in user preferences, not local storage. Legacy pages under /reports are exempt until Q3. The complete theming guide, with token tables and examples, lives here.

dashboard of kafog-yagap = https://confluence.lumiclabs.internal/browse/display/display/pages